CHANDIGARH: Haryana State Vigilance Bureau has caught a sub divisional officer (SDO) of the State Pollution Control Board red-handed while collecting a bribe of Rs 28,000 in Bhiwani district.

A Pollution Control Board official from Bhiwani has been arrested in a bribery case.

According to a spokeswoman for the bureau, complainant Mukesh of village Mirzapur in Hisar district has accused SDO Mohit Mudgil of soliciting a bribe of Rs 30,000 in exchange for authorization to operate CTO (NOC) of his crasher in Khanak, district Bhiwani.

The complainant contacted the vigilance which planned a trap and nabbed the accused officer red-handed taking Rs 28,000 in cash. The bribe money was also retrieved from the offender, who was then placed into police custody.

A case involving the of Corruption Act was registered against the accused. Further investigation is under way.
